- Slam Online is examining the brutal upcoming schedule that lies ahead for the Wolves.
Every team in the NBA has a string of home games in a row at different times throughout the year, obviously. The Minnesota Timberwolves are about to host the Houston Rockets on Saturday, the Dallas Mavericks on Monday, the Denver Nuggets on Wednesday and the San Antonio Spurs next Friday. Of course, the first game in this stretch against Houston, Minnesota will play without Al Jefferson, who will serve the second game of his two-game suspension.
